Troponin T Activators

Troponin T Activators encompass a range of chemical compounds that enhance the functional activity of Troponin T, primarily through modulation of calcium signaling and cAMP pathways in muscle cells. Compounds such as Epigallocatechin gallate, Forskolin, Isoproterenol, Caffeine, and Milrinone play a pivotal role in this enhancement. Epigallocatechin gallate modulates calcium ion concentrations, essential for the troponin-tropomyosin complex's function in muscle contraction. Forskolin and Isoproterenol, by increasing intracellular cAMP, activate PKA, which in turn phosphorylates proteins within the calcium signaling cascade, augmenting Troponin T's role in muscle contraction. Similarly, Caffeine enhances Troponin T activity by inhibiting phosphodiesterases, thus raising cAMP levels and enhancing calcium release. Milrinone, another phosphodiesterase inhibitor, also boosts Troponin T functionality by improving calcium handling in cardiac muscle cells.

Additionally, compounds like Ouabain, Digoxin, Nifedipine, Verapamil, Diltiazem, Nitroglycerin, and Dobutamine further contribute to the activation of Troponin T. Ouabain and Digoxin, by inhibiting Na+/K+ ATPase, increase intracellular calcium levels, crucial for Troponin T's role in muscle contraction. Calcium channel blockers such as Nifedipine, Verapamil, and Diltiazem modulate calcium influx, maintaining optimal calcium levels necessary for Troponin T's function in muscle contraction. Nitroglycerin indirectly affects Troponin T by increasing NO levels, leading to smooth muscle relaxation and influencing cardiac muscle function. Dobutamine, a beta-1 adrenergic agonist, enhances myocardial contractility, thereby indirectly influencing Troponin T's role in heart muscle contraction. Collectively, these Troponin T Activators, through their targeted effects on calcium signaling and cAMP pathways, facilitate the enhancement of Troponin T mediated functions in muscle contraction.
